Researchers have developed a new approach to stereo reconstruction in computer vision, challenging the long-held belief that architectural inductive biases are necessary for high-quality and efficient results. Their model, NBS (No Bias Stereo), utilizes a pure Vision Transformer trained on extensive synthetic data, demonstrating that data-driven learning can outperform explicitly engineered geometry. This method achieves state-of-the-art accuracy and improved runtime efficiency without relying on traditional biases, suggesting that explicit inductive biases are no longer a prerequisite for stereo matching and opening possibilities for continuous improvement in 3D reconstruction through scaling.
